Output 6132efce307a0cdd1170947fa90eed55b12e0217838ec0658afe1b44c3edda75:0

value
1305821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5187f5c5c90bf668e330a211486666e4a41851 OP_EQUAL
address
3PWR6Gfhvz1fh51Xv2YL2H1AiLtphWHtyz
transaction
6132efce307a0cdd1170947fa90eed55b12e0217838ec0658afe1b44c3edda75
confirmations
284549
spent
true